Token based billing is a usage-based pricing model where customers pay for AI features based on the number of tokens consumed, rather than a flat subscription fee. In the context of Windows and developer tools, this model is exemplified by GitHub Copilot's transition to GitHub AI Credits, which replaced premium requests with token metering for advanced AI features like chat and code review. This shift reflects a broader trend in enterprise IT and AI services, where Microsoft and other providers are moving toward pay-per-use pricing to align costs with actual generative AI usage.
